1.连接环境
虚拟机:Ubuntu18.04
连接工具:SecureCRT
2.配置虚拟机的SSH服务
sudo apt-get update
sudo apt-get install openssh-client
sudo apt-get install openssh-server
sudo service ssh start
经过上面几步之后,SSH已经基本安装成功,现在查看是否安装成功:
sudo ps -e | grep ssh
如果能看到第二行sshd,则证明安装成功!
接下来查看Ubuntu的ip地址,方便连接:
sudo apt install net-tools
ifconfig
从上上图可知,我的ubuntu的IP地址为:192.168.93.136,记录下来
3.配置SecureCRT实现连接
在左上角"文件"按钮选择"快速连接",默认选择SSH2协议不用动,接下来输入?
主机名:就是我们记录的ubuntu的ip地址;
端口:22;
用户名:ubuntu的用户名;
点击连接,之后会弹出来一个会话框提示输入密码,我们输入ubuntu对应用户的密码即可:
至此,我们就可以看到SecureCRT成功实现连接,但可以发现界面出现两个问题:1.中文乱码? ?2.字体太小
【注】
解决编码问题
点击选项中的会话选项(英文版本的自己对应下)里面的外观 按钮,将字符编码改为UTF-8即可:
可以看到,编码问题成功解决。
解决字体大小问题
同样是打开会话选项中的外观界面,点击字体按钮,将我们的字体大小改为”小三“即可:
效果图如下:
至此,我们的Ubuntu18.04配置SSH并实现远程连接已经完成了,感谢!~
最近工作中遇到不少问题。总结一下。这段代码主要功能是将一个生成JSP页面转发成...
中间件及单体架构 消息中间件 在实际的项目中大部分的企业项目开发中在早期都采...
本文实例为大家分享了PHP实现简单注册登录系统的具体代码,供大家参考,具体内容...
本文实例为大家分享了javascript实现简单页面倒计时的具体代码,供大家参考,具...
本周,Chrome 89正式版开放更新下载,平台包括Windows 10、macOS、Linux、Androi...
怎样攻进操作系统内核? 这是一个很有意思也很硬核的问题。 黑客通过应用程序的漏...
由于这个迭代上面下发的任务中有一条:需要使用flex调用js来操控用ajax做的三维...
一、问题起源 不久前用户反馈部门的 MySQL 数据库发生了数据更新丢失。为了解决...
本文介绍了双下拉菜单的动态实现的代码,例如:在主菜单中有“焦点新闻”、“生...
要了解ABA问题,我们得先知道什么是CAS,CAS 全称是 compare and swap,是一种用...